The cost of radon mitigation varies depending on your home's size, foundation type, and the complexity of the system needed. Most residential systems in Northern Colorado range from $1,200 to $2,500. Lords Radon provides free in-home assessments to evaluate your property and deliver an accurate, no-obligation quote. We do not give estimates over the phone because proper system design requires seeing your home's structure firsthand.

Most radon mitigation systems can be installed in approximately 2 to 5 hours. More complex setups, such as those requiring crawl space work or multiple suction points, are typically completed within a single day. Radon is a naturally occurring radioactive gas that forms from the decay of uranium in soil and rock. It is odorless, colorless, and tasteless, making it impossible to detect without testing. Long-term exposure to elevated radon levels is the second leading cause of lung cancer in the United States after smoking, according to the EPA and Surgeon General.

The only way to know your home's radon level is to test. Lords Radon provides professional in-home testing using certified continuous radon monitors and charcoal canisters. The EPA recommends taking action to reduce radon if your home's level is at or above 4.0 pCi/L. Even levels between 2.0 and 4.0 pCi/L may warrant mitigation.

Yes, radon levels can fluctuate based on season, weather, and home usage. Levels are often highest during winter months when homes are sealed tightly and heating systems create negative pressure. The EPA recommends testing during both heating and cooling seasons for the most accurate reading, or using a long-term test that averages levels over several months.
